Building a Federated Data Lake on the Cloud

To effectively harness the potential of AI and RPA, banks must establish a robust data infrastructure. This can involve building up or migrating existing data lakes to a federated data lake on the cloud. By consolidating and centralizing their data resources, banks gain a unified view of their information, enabling them to harness the power of advanced analytics and machine learning algorithms for enhanced decision-making and risk assessment.

Ensuring Safe and Sound Security Infrastructure

Integrating new data technologies into existing banking systems raises concerns around data security. To address these concerns, banks must implement a safe and sound security infrastructure and governance framework. This framework should encompass rigorous measures for data protection, access control, and compliance with relevant regulatory standards. Particularly, when sensitive data elements are involved in data wrangling and enrichment, it becomes imperative to enforce a robust security framework to safeguard confidential information.
